The Melanesian concept of gutpela sinduan, or the good life, outlines a life of spiritual and material wholeness that is immediately available. This value has influenced Melanesian Christians to subscribe to a prosperity gospel free of suffering. As culture and faith converge, is it possible to remain true to the power of the gospel in culture-honouring ways?In response to gutpela sinduan, Dr. George Mombi constructs a methodology of cultural affinity alongside exegetical, theological and contextualization principles to delve into the world of Colossians. Here the apostle Paul presents Christ as the first-born of all creation through whom humanity is welcome to experience the fullness of salvation. Thus, Christ is the ultimate hero for Melanesians as he is the true fulfilment of the hope of gutpela sinduan. Mombi brilliantly presents the reconciliation soteriology and inaugurated eschatology of Colossians, which emphasizes the "now-but-not-yet kingdom," as an antidote for the prosperity gospel as it satisfies the present desire for wholeness, while acknowledging that humanity is not free from suffering. This innovative study offers its readers solid biblical foundations and methods for holistic contextual engagement in the faith.
